Burlington, Vermont – December 30, 2011
2012 is the Year of the Dragon, and in the spirit of the New
Year, students from the Integrated Arts Academy at the H.O. Wheeler School in
Burlington are taking timeout of their vacation to go to dragon school.
The children built their own giant paper dragon. The kids filled the
cafeteria Friday afternoon to bring the fabric and paper mache dragon to life.
The dress rehearsal was in
preparation for Burlington's First Night festivities. The group will take their
show to Church Street Saturday at 5 p.m.
"People are cheering,
they're dancing, having fun with their friends and their family, but the whole
community-- you can feel it, you can feel this pulse of affection coming at
you, this warmth," said Judy Newman, a First Night Volunteer.
Six Burlington schools will have similar
dragons at the New Year's Eve festivities.
